2-3 pears
1/2 c oil (I use canola)
1 c sugar
2 eggs
1/4 c sour cream
1 tsp vanilla
2 c all purpose flour
1/2 tsp salt
1 tsp baking soda
1/4 tsp cinnamon
1/4 tsp nutmeg
1/2 c chopped walnuts


Pare, halve and core pears, chop to yield 1 cup fruit. In a large bowl beat oil and sugar until well blended. Beat in eggs one at a time, then beat in sour cream and vanilla. Sift flour, salt, soda, cinnamon and nutmeg. Add to oil/sugar misture and blend well.

Minx in nuts and pears by hand.

Pour batter into well greased loaf pan, bake 350 for 1 hour or until done.
